Ghex
Ghex

Description: Ghex is a free open source hex editor for Linux and Unix-like systems. It allows users to view and edit binary files in hexadecimal or ASCII formats. Ghex has a simple interface with features like undo/redo, searching, bookmarking, and data inspection.
